Immunogen: AT1G24260 O22456 Synonyms: SEP3, AGAMOUS-LIKE 9, AGL9, SEPALLATA3 Background:
SEPALLATA (SEP) proteins are MADS-domain transcription factors that regulate a plethora of processes during flower development. A total of four SEP genes, termed SEP1 (AT5G15800), SEP2 (AT3G02310), SEP3 (AT1G24260) and SEP4 (AT2G03710), also known as AGL2, AGL4, AGL9 and AGL3, respectively were found in Arabidopsis thaliana genome. -

Immunogen: AT4G24230 B3H4G6 Synonyms: ACBP3, ACYL-COA-BINDING DOMAIN 3 Background:
In Arabidopsis thaliana, a family of six genes (ACBP1 (AT5G53470), ACBP2 (AT4G27780), ACBP3 (AT4G24230), ACBP4 (AT3G05420), ACBP5 (AT5G27630), ACBP6 (AT1G31812))encodes acyl-CoA binding proteins (ACBPs). The expression of Arabidopsis ACBP3 is affected by light/dark cycling and is developmentally regulated in rosette leaves. -

Immunogen: AT4G33950 Q940H6 Synonyms: SNRK2.6, ATOST1, OPEN STOMATA 1, OST1, P44, SNF1-RELATED PROTEIN KINASE 2.6, SNRK2-6, SRK2E, SUCROSE NONFERMENTING 1-RELATED PROTEIN KINASE 2-6 Background:
SNRK2.6 is a member of SNF1-related protein kinases (SnRK2) whose activity is activated by ionic (salt) and non-ionic (mannitol) osmotic stress. -

Immunogen: AT3G45640 Q39023 Synonyms: MPK3, ATMAPK3, ATMPK3, MITOGEN-ACTIVATED PROTEIN KINASE 3 Background:
In Arabidopsis, MPK3 (AT3G45640), MPK4 (AT4G01370), and MPK6 (AT2G43790) are the best characterized members of the MAPK family and have also been demonstrated to be part of the ABA signal transduction pathway. MPK3 is activated by both ABA and hydrogen peroxide in Arabidopsis seedlings, and MPK3 overexpression increases ABA sensitivity in ABA-induced postgermination arrest of growth, suggesting that the ABA signal is transmitted through MPK3 in this system. -

Immunogen: AT2G35300 Q96273 Synonyms: LEA4-2, ATLEA4-2, LATE EMBRYOGENESIS ABUNDANT 18, LATE EMBRYOGENESIS ABUNDANT 4-2, LEA18 Background:
LEA4-2/LEA18 is a member of the Late Embryogenesis Abundant (LEA) proteins which typically accumulate in response to low water availability conditions imposed during development or by the environment. the group 4 LEA proteins of Arabidopsis. With only three genes in the genome (AtLEA4-1(AT1G32560), AtLEA4-2(AT2G35300), and AtLEA4-5(AT5G06760)), the AtLEA4 group is one of the smallest groups in Arabidopsis.
